How they compare
Denmark currently reports 6.0% against 5.0% in Philippines, a difference of 1.0%.
That makes Denmark's figure about 1.2 times Philippines's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 15 shared years of data; in 2010 it was Philippines ahead.
Denmark ranks 41st and Philippines ranks 43rd of 121 countries.
Philippines has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
